The Vital Role of Escambia County Dispatch
Escambia County dispatch operates 24/7, serving as the first point of contact for residents in need of assistance. Dispatchers are trained to handle a variety of situations, from routine inquiries to life-threatening emergencies. Their responsibilities include:
- Answering emergency and non-emergency calls.
- Gathering critical information from callers.
- Dispatching appropriate first responders to the scene.
- Providing pre-arrival instructions to callers (e.g., CPR guidance).
- Coordinating communication between different agencies.

How to Help Escambia County Dispatch
Residents can play a crucial role in supporting Escambia County dispatch by:
- Knowing their location when calling 911.
- Providing accurate and concise information to the dispatcher.
- Staying on the line until instructed to hang up.
- Using 911 for emergencies only.
- Educating family members and neighbors about proper 911 usage.
